Today is the70th anniversary of the atomic bombing of Hiroshima.
The attacks on Hiroshima and Nagasaki – bombed three days later – remain the only instances of nuclear weapons ever used in warfare.
Fast forward to present day Japan, and hibakusha continue to warn humanity about the horrors of nuclear war.
And all around the world today, church services are taking place to remember the dead – and to pray for peace to prevent nuclear warfare ever taking place.
In London the Quakers Britain is holding an interfaith service of commemoration. Helen Drewery, General Secretary of Quaker Peace and Social Witness unpacks this in more detail.
